| 0:00.0 | Hello, my name is Matt Whitman. This is the 10-minute Bible Hour podcast, and we are at the end of season five, a season we did on the Book of Galatians. But this fun little epilogue that we're doing right now is a bit of history mysterying. We're digging around together to see if we can figure out whether or not the Book of Galatians worked. That is, whether or not it made sense and clicked and stuck for the original audience, |
| 0:42.4 | to whom it was written. |
| 0:43.6 | So in my estimation, that means there are six towns that we got to look at to see if Christianity |
| 0:47.9 | worked out there. |
| 0:49.1 | The first two are Derby and Leistra. |
| 0:51.3 | We dug deep into those two, and what we discovered is, well, they haven't been dug up real well yet, |
| 0:57.6 | but there's some historical indication, a few little records here and there, |
| 1:01.8 | that indicate that Christianity stuck in those two small towns. |
| 1:06.1 | It probably really did go into decline pretty quickly after the New Testament for reasons unrelated to Christianity. |
| 1:13.0 | There's maybe a little bit of ruins in the town of Leicra that point to a very early church there. |
| 1:19.8 | So this is encouraging. That gives me the impression that maybe it worked. But now we're about to head |
| 1:25.1 | up the road from the site of ancient Leicester to the site of another town where Paul visited and where there was an early reception to the message of Christianity, probably a town that the Book of Galatians was directed to. |
| 1:41.5 | And that is the modern day city of Konya, K-O-N-Y-A. |
| 1:48.7 | Back in the day, they called it Iconium, and Paul visited here on multiple occasions, |
| 1:54.3 | and it looks like, even though it was a little rocky, that eventually a church presence |
| 1:59.4 | stuck here, probably Judaizers showed up and there was some |
| 2:04.7 | confusion about what the actual message of Jesus was. And my suspicion is that what we're |
| 2:09.7 | going to find today is that Paul got them back on track with the letter to the Galatians |
| 2:15.4 | and back on track with a couple of in-person visits that he made |
| 2:20.0 | and that it really, really stuck after that. It looks like Christianity did awfully well in Iconium. |
